Ezell Hunter, a 56-year-old Black man, died on May 14, 2016, in Shreveport, Louisiana, after a shooting that unfolded on Argyle Street. In the early hours of that Saturday, first responders were dispatched to the neighborhood and found a man suffering from gunshot wounds. He was rushed to University Hospital as officers began trying to piece together what had happened, working a scene that, by daybreak, had already started to go quiet again.
